Tri-County Company incurred $175,000 in overhead costs making 40,000 units in April. It made 24,000 units and incurred $147,000 in overhead costs in May.

Required:

Question 1. Compute the variable component of overhead cost.

Question 2. Find the fixed factor of overhead cost.
